    I mean, I’ve experienced something similar at work, except not automated.

    And the amount of talking was literally just us asking each other for help. For example to help with moving a loaded pallet using a pallet jack as this was in a freezer, and the floor had frost on it (I alone would just “walk” in the same spot trying to pull or push it).
    “The client has complained they heard talking, so please be quiet.” (the client being a supermarket chain, or in this case, their representative)
    Disregarding the manager could result in a negative point. The negative point would reduce you to minimum wage for that day.

    This was in the storage area of a supermarket. A closed supermarket. It couldn’t bother a single soul.
